Considerations for Senior citizens
While dental implants supply countless benefits, there are necessary considerations seniors ought to bear in mind prior to waging this option.
First, your overall health and wellness plays an essential duty. Conditions like diabetic issues, weakening of bones, or heart problems can influence recovery and make complex the treatment. It's vital to speak with your healthcare provider to guarantee you're an ideal prospect.
Next, think about the expense. Oral implants can be costly, and insurance protection differs. Make certain you recognize your economic obligations and explore payment alternatives if required.
Furthermore, consider your oral health regimen. Implants require attentive like prevent infection and make sure longevity.
One more aspect is the moment commitment included. The process can take numerous months from appointment to last placement, so you'll require to intend accordingly.
Finally, examine your way of living. If you have flexibility issues or locate it hard to attend follow-up consultations, oral implants might not be the best selection for you.
The Implant Procedure Refine
Comprehending the implant procedure process is necessary for seniors considering this dental choice. The journey usually starts with an assessment where your dental practitioner assesses your oral health and wellness and reviews your goals. They may take X-rays or scans to guarantee you're a suitable candidate for implants.
Once you're approved, the first step of the procedure entails positioning the titanium implant right into your jawbone. This is done under local anesthetic, so you will not feel discomfort during the procedure.

After healing, you'll return to the dental professional to attach an abutment, which acts as a connector between the dental implant and the crown. As soon as the joint is protected, impressions of your mouth will be taken to produce a custom crown that matches your all-natural teeth.
Lastly, when your crown prepares, your dental expert will connect it to the joint. The whole process may take numerous months, but the outcome is a sturdy, natural-looking tooth that can significantly enhance your lifestyle.
